World Cup cities face massive energy bills for match days

Key points

  • Energy bills vary by local electricity rates and stadium size.
  • Hot climates and large capacities drive up power consumption.
  • Host cities must budget for millions in match-day energy costs.

As the 2026 World Cup approaches, a new spotlight falls not on the pitch but on the power grid. Host cities across North America are bracing for staggering electricity bills during match days, with some markets likely to face charges that dwarf those of previous tournaments. The analysis, based on local utility rates and stadium specifications, underscores a hidden cost of hosting the world's biggest sporting event.

The energy bill breakdown

Match-day energy consumption goes far beyond floodlights. Modern stadiums rely on massive HVAC systems, video boards, broadcast infrastructure, and concession operations—all drawing heavily from the grid. In cities with high commercial electricity rates, such as New York City or San Francisco, each match could cost tens of thousands of dollars more than in lower-cost markets. Climate plays a major role: air conditioning in sweltering summer conditions, particularly in southern venues like Houston or Atlanta, will push usage through the roof. Conversely, open-roof stadiums in temperate zones may see lower bills, but they still require power for auxiliary services.

Which cities are likely to feel the pinch

While exact figures aren't yet public, several factors point to the most expensive hosts. The largest stadiums—those with capacities above 80,000, like AT&T Stadium in Arlington, Texas, or MetLife Stadium in East Rutherford, New Jersey—will naturally consume more power per fixture. Additionally, venues in states with deregulated energy markets or high renewable portfolio standards may face variable or premium pricing. For example, California's lofty electricity rates could make SoFi Stadium in Inglewood one of the costliest venues per match. Meanwhile, cities like Mexico City, with its altitude and moderate climate, might keep bills relatively lower, despite hosting multiple matches.

What it means for organizers

These energy costs are a double-edged sword for local organizing committees. On one hand, they add millions to operational budgets, potentially squeezing other areas like fan zones or transportation. On the other, they present an opportunity to invest in renewable energy and efficiency measures—moves that could burnish the tournament's green credentials. As FIFA and host cities negotiate venue agreements, these power bills will be a key variable. The financial burden may also influence which cities are selected for high-profile matches like the final or opener, since those require additional television and broadcast energy loads.

Looking ahead, the World Cup's energy footprint will be a lasting story. With climate concerns intensifying, the tournament must balance spectacle with sustainability. The cities that manage their power consumption effectively—through solar installations, LED lighting, or grid partnerships—will not only save money but also set a standard for future mega-events.
